Injured! Looks like I won't be racing on Wednesday....or maybe I should say I won't be running the rest of the year and some into 2009. On Sunday's run I experienced some pain on the inside of my right achilles tendon. The pain wasn't on the actual achilles tendon, but between the tendon and the bottom of the tibia. It hurt to the point that I had to stop every 4-5 minutes during the latter part of the run. The worst had yet to come.

After the run I did the stair stretch stretching the calves and achilles, first the right leg and then the left. When slowly lowering the left heel I heard a light crackling sound and began feeling a sharp pain on the left achilles tendon. I had just strained my left achilles tendon while stretching. I know it wasn't a rupture because I wouldn't be able to walk. I'll find out more on the injury after tomorrow's appointment with the doctor. For now I won't be doing any running. This is certainly not the way I'd hoped to end the year and start off 2009.
